In this method, we have to list the factors of 89 and 97 separately and then select the highest number that appears in both lists. This will be your greatest common factor.
The factors of 89 are 1 , and 89
The factors of 97 are 1 , and 97
As you can see from the aforementioned lists, the largest number that is present in both lists is 1. Therefore, we can determine that the GCF of 89 and 97 is 1.

1. What are the LCM and GCF of 89 and 97?
The LCM and GCF of 89 and 97 are 8633 and 1.
